NEW JERSEY ROCKERS TYKETTO TO RELEASE FIRST NEW ALBUM IN 18 YEARS: DIG IN DEEP:
Frontiers Records is proud to announce the release of the first new album in 18 years from New Jersey rockers Tyketto: Dig In Deep is due out on April 20 in Europe and April 24 in North America and features the original line-up. With recent appearances at Sweden Rock, Download, Firefest, Hard Rock Hell and Hard in Rio, the band realized they still had a huge fan base worldwide and the timing was perfect for a new album. Tyketto will headline Firefest in the United Kingdom in October, 2012.

Formed in New Jersey in 1990, Tyketto released their major label debut Don't Come Easy in 1991. The album contained the hit AOR songs “Forever Young” and “Seasons” as well as “Wings” and “End Of The Summer Days,” whose respective videos, along with “Forever Young,” were in heavy rotation on MTV. Tyketto has sold hundreds of thousands of albums worldwide. Tyketto is: Danny Vaughn (lead vocals), Brooke St. James (lead guitar/backing vocals), Jimi Kennedy (bass/backing vocals) and Michael Clayton (drums/backing vocals).

Tyketto Dig In Deep track listing includes the following songs: 1. Faithless 2. Love To Love 3. Here's Hoping It Hurts 4. Battle Lines 5. The Fight Left In Me 6. Evaporate 7. Monday 8. Dig In Deep 9. Sound Off 10. Let This One Slide 11. This Is How We Say Goodbye.
